Position Summary

AssetMark’s Finance Internship Program provides an excellent opportunity for students to gain hands on experience in the finance and accounting fields while developing a wide variety of technical and interpersonal skills. Interns will work with top Finance Leaders on challenging assignments in areas such as FP&A, forecasting, controllership, expense management, accounting, reporting, tax as well as operations analysis designed to stretch their abilities. Throughout their 10-week internship experience, interns will develop a network of peers and mentors that will be a constant source of encouragement and advice.

 

 

 

In addition to the work experience, AssetMark encourages participation in the various networking and community service events that it sponsors. Interns will also have the opportunity to take advantage of various professional development and technical classes that are delivered by the AssetMark Learning and Development team.

 


Successful candidates have a drive and a strong desire to work in a fast-paced, innovative, aggressive, change-oriented business environment with a strong desire to pursue corporate finance and accounting opportunities.

 

 

 

Requirements:

 

  • Pursuing a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Accounting, Finance, or Business Administration with a concentration in Finance or Accounting; will consider recent graduates
  • Preferred minimum GPA of 3.2 on a 4.0 scale
  • High aspirations for a career in the Finance/Accounting field
  • Strong Finance and Accounting skill set
  • High initiative and a strong desire to develop an exceptional work ethic
  • Leadership, interpersonal, analytical and critical thinking skills
  • Demonstrated proficiency in oral and written communications
  • Being tech-savvy is a plus as we work on various software applications
